Arcade game developers create dynamic difficulty systems through sophisticated algorithms that monitor player performance in real-time. These systems analyze metrics like success rates, reaction times, and failure patterns to adjust challenge levels seamlessly. By implementing adaptive AI, games can maintain optimal engagement—increasing difficulty when players excel and offering relief during struggles. Techniques include rubber banding in racing games, where AI opponents speed up or slow down based on player position, and pattern randomization in shooters to prevent memorization. This balance ensures both novice and expert players remain challenged without frustration, ultimately maximizing coin drops and player retention. Modern developers use machine learning to refine these systems, creating personalized experiences that evolve with each play session while preserving the classic arcade feel.
Global Supplier of Commercial-Grade Arcade Machines: Custom-Built, CE/FCC-Certified Solutions for Arcades, Malls & Distributors with Worldwide Shipping.